Stephen_C Posted September 29, 2023 Share #1 Posted September 29, 2023 Advertisement (gone after registration) Having just updated my camera to firmware 1.3.0 I have noticed that the selected user profile is not saved when the camera is switched off. In other words, when the camera is next switched on the default Leica profile is always used. I wondered if anyone else had experienced a similar problem. Derbyshire Man Posted September 30, 2023 Share #4 Posted September 30, 2023 (edited) I'm on a Q2M, I love the image output but running firmware 5.0 the user profiles are not 'sticky'. It seems that the camera will happily re-assign itself to a different user profile (it seems to default to standard without warning) even without switching off. Changes to individual profiles don't always seem to be recorded in the profile. I haven't yet identified the pattern for sure but suspect I have. Yesterday I was shooting in a wood and the light and tones of the autumn trees leaning over a small pool of water were amazing. Unfortunately the camera had spontaneously flipped profiles and the 400 I thought I was shooting in (Landscape profile) had suddenly become 1600 on the default profile. Which meant that when I got the images on LR they were OK but lacking the level of detail I was aiming for, expected and had selected. Not good or professional. It appears to be that settings changed in the deep menu structure are saved but as soon as something is edited by the quick menu the camera simply defaults back to standard. reynoldsyoung Posted October 2, 2023 Share #19 Posted October 2, 2023 Interesting...if you select a profile and, then, toggle off the info from the monitor, the selected profile reverts to "cancel".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
reynoldsyoung Posted October 2, 2023 Share #20 Posted October 2, 2023 In other words, you must leave all the "info" on the monitor for the selected profile to be retained. Making sense??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
